Understanding AS4775-2007: What You Need to Know

Safety showers and eyewash stations are important components of workplace safety, particularly in environments where hazardous substances are present. AS4775-2007 is the Australian standard that outlines the requirements for emergency showers and eyewash stations, ensuring they are effective, accessible, and reliable when needed most.

This standard specifies aspects such as water flow rates, temperature control, and maintenance procedures to guarantee optimal performance during emergencies. Implementing these safety measures not only protects employees from potential injuries but also demonstrates a company’s commitment to health and safety regulations. By adhering to AS4775-2007, businesses can significantly reduce the risk of serious accidents and ensure that their workforce is equipped with the necessary resources to respond promptly in case of exposure to harmful materials.

Is Your Workplace Compliant? Key Regulations and Requirements

Compliance with AS4775-2007 is essential for any workplace prioritising safety and health, particularly in environments where hazardous materials are present. This Australian standard outlines specific requirements for safety showers and eyewash stations, ensuring that employees have immediate access to decontamination facilities in case of chemical exposure.

Assessing compliance involves a thorough evaluation of the installation, maintenance, and operational readiness of these critical safety features. For instance, safety showers must deliver a continuous flow of water at a specified temperature for an adequate duration to effectively wash away contaminants. Similarly, eyewash stations must provide a gentle flow of water to cleanse the eyes without causing further injury.

What Are The Different Types of Safety Shower & Eyewash Stations?

When it comes to workplace safety, understanding the various types of safety showers and eyewash stations is crucial for ensuring compliance and protecting employees. One popular option is the combination safety shower and eyewash unit, which provides both immediate body and eye decontamination in one convenient station. This dual functionality makes it an ideal choice for environments where hazardous materials are present.

It’s also important to distinguish between eyewash stations and eye/face wash units. While both serve to rinse contaminants from the eyes, an eye/face wash offers a broader spray pattern that can cleanse both the eyes and face simultaneously, providing enhanced protection in certain scenarios.

For those with space constraints or specific needs, wall-mounted showers are a practical solution. These fixtures save floor space while still delivering effective emergency decontamination. On the other hand, gravity-fed portable eyewash stations offer flexibility; they can be easily relocated to areas where permanent installations aren’t feasible. These units rely on gravity to dispense water, making them a reliable option for remote locations or temporary setups.
